Ella’s Reviews > Sidetracked > Status Update

Ella
Ella is 32% done
Jan 12, 2026 01:48AM
Sidetracked (Mindf*ck, #2)

flag

Ella’s Previous Updates

Ella
Ella is 20% done
Jan 11, 2026 12:21AM
Sidetracked (Mindf*ck, #2)


No comments have been added yet.